Redasoft Corporation, founded in 1998 and based in Toronto, provides life sciences researchers with bioinformatics software and services. The company's products allow users to access and analyze large data volumes. Redasoft is known for its Plasmid genetic map diagramming program, introduced in 1998. The system was expanded with sequence analysis features in 2000. Redasoft serves over 267 pharmaceutical and biotechnology firms in 29 countries. Clients include the National Institutes of Health (NIH), Johnson & Johnson, Scripps Research Institute, the Medical Research Council (MRC), Stratagene, and Ambion. The company was founded by Danny Reda, a former student researcher at the Ontario Cancer Institute.
